The DIGIMIT 2002 HF SSB/CW Transmitter

(Q) What sort of duty cycle is possible with continuous input such
as RTTY or PSK31?
(A) 100 % transmit duty cycle is supported with antenna SWR lower
than 2:1 and room temperature less than 40°C.

(Q) Is the Digimit 2002 core upgradable to new versions when they
will be available?
(A) Yes. The transmitter is equipped with a socketed 8 pins DIL
serial ROM which contains the configuration data for the programmable logic
core and which can be easily substituted with a newer version.
